Understanding the Risks of Working from Home

When employees work from home, they often use personal devices and networks that are less secure than corporate setups. This scenario introduces several risks:

  • Unsecured Wi-Fi Networks: Many employees connect to public or home Wi-Fi networks that may not have adequate security protocols. Cybercriminals can easily intercept data transmitted over these networks.
  • Phishing Attacks: Cybercriminals are capitalizing on the remote work trend by sending phishing emails that appear to be from legitimate sources. Employees may inadvertently click on harmful links, compromising their devices and company data.
  • Device Theft: Working from coffee shops or other public venues increases the chances of devices being left unattended or stolen, resulting in immediate access to sensitive information.

Tips for Enhancing Remote Work Security

Now that we understand the risks, let’s discuss actionable steps you can take to secure your data while working from home.

1. Use Virtual Private Networks (VPNs)

One of the most effective ways to secure your internet connection is by using a VPN. VPNs encrypt your data, making it much harder for unauthorized individuals to access it. When choosing a VPN, make sure you select a reputable provider and confirm that it adheres to high-security standards.

2. Regularly Update Software and Operating Systems

Keeping your software and operating systems updated is a simple yet effective way to protect your data. Most updates contain patches for known vulnerabilities. According to CSO Online, approximately 60% of breaches stem from outdated software. Make it a habit to check for updates regularly.

3. Implement Multifactor Authentication (MFA)

Enable multifactor authentication for all accounts whenever possible. MFA adds an extra layer of protection by requiring you to provide two or more verification factors to gain access. It significantly reduces the risk of unauthorized access, especially if your password is compromised.

4. Educate Employees About Phishing

To mitigate the risks associated with phishing, organizations should consider providing training and resources to help employees recognize fraudulent communications. Regular workshops can also keep security top of mind and remind employees to remain vigilant.

5. Secure Home Networks

Encourage employees to secure their home networks by changing default router passwords and enabling WPA3 encryption. This simple step can prevent unauthorized users from accessing home Wi-Fi networks and potentially compromising corporate data.

6. Use Strong and Unique Passwords

Using strong passwords is a fundamental aspect of data security. Encourage employees to create unique passwords for different accounts and consider using a password manager to keep track of them. According to a study by Anchor My Account, 70% of users reuse passwords across multiple accounts, which increases vulnerability significantly.

Using Cloud-Based Security Solutions

One of the significant benefits of the cloud is its ability to store data securely while providing access from multiple locations. Cloud-based security solutions offer features like data encryption, automated backups, and efficient access controls, simplifying data management while safeguarding it from potential breaches.

Implementing Endpoint Security

Endpoint security solutions are designed to protect devices that connect to your corporate network. This includes securing laptops, mobile phones, and even smart devices. By deploying endpoint security measures, organizations can monitor threats in real time and respond quickly to breaches. According to a report by Gartner, global endpoint security revenue increased by 24% in 2021, underscoring the growing importance of this technology.

Data Breach Consequences

Understanding the potential consequences of a data breach is crucial for every organization. A data breach can lead to not only financial losses but also reputational damage. According to a study by IBM, the average cost of a data breach in 2021 was $4.24 million. Additionally, organizations may face legal consequences, fines, and a loss of customer trust. Embracing Zero Trust Model

The Zero Trust security model is gaining traction, advocating that no person or device should be trusted by default, even if they are inside the corporate perimeter. This approach requires continuous verification of user identities, permissions, and device integrity. As workplaces continue to evolve, adopting a Zero Trust model may become critical for organizations looking to ensure robust data protection.

FAQs

What should I do if I suspect a data breach?

If you suspect a data breach, immediately report it to your IT department or security team. They will follow the appropriate protocols to investigate and mitigate the situation. It’s essential to act quickly to prevent further damage.

How often should I change my passwords?

It’s advisable to change your passwords every three to six months. Additionally, if you hear about a data breach affecting any service you use, change that password immediately.

Is it safe to access company data over public Wi-Fi?

Using public Wi-Fi to access company data is risky unless you are using a Virtual Private Network (VPN). VPNs encrypt your connection, making it much more secure even over public networks.

What devices should I secure for remote work?

All devices used for remote work should be secured, including laptops, tablets, smartphones, and even smart devices connected to your home network.

How can I train my team on data security?

You can implement regular training sessions that cover the basics of cybersecurity, including how to identify phishing attempts and secure company data. Online courses, workshops, and interactive seminars can all help engage your employees in this important issue.
